I was looking for a good box blade for my tractor and most half decent units are in the $1,200 range up here but I stumbled on a lot with some auction stuff for sale.
I do not know the brand name but for a 72" it is only $595.00

The side pieces are 5/16" thick and the ripper attachment point is a 3" square tube. It has replaceable rounded front and rear cutting edges. The sales guy told me they weigh about 600 pounds. It seems pretty well built and the only thing I see is it has pins instead of the clevice type connection for the tph arms.

Is there anything else I should check for? How can I tell if the rippers are good material or not? They have a welded on point.

Any help or suggestions would be appreciated.

It's preferable for the rear blade to be hinged so that it will swing up out of the way and not limit the bite of the front blade.
